One Stop ShopInterior decoration · Furniture store4172 W Jefferson St, 62707 Springfield0.0(0 Reviews)Rate this company
Work Space SolutionsInterior decoration · Furniture store3112 Kensington Dr, 62702 Springfield0.0(0 Reviews)Rate this company